[edk2-devel] [Patch] BaseTools: Remove './SecMain' from 'run' target

Liming Gao liming.gao at intel.com
Fri May 10 07:25:43 UTC 2019


Bob:
  Please make sure run command still works on NT32 platform. 

>-----Original Message-----
>From: Feng, Bob C
>Sent: Friday, May 10, 2019 2:34 PM
>To: devel at edk2.groups.io
>Cc: Feng, Bob C <bob.c.feng at intel.com>; Gao, Liming
><liming.gao at intel.com>; Kinney, Michael D <michael.d.kinney at intel.com>
>Subject: [Patch] BaseTools: Remove './SecMain' from 'run' target
>
>BZ: https://bugzilla.tianocore.org/show_bug.cgi?id=1561
>
>When a target of 'run' is passed into build.py,
>BaseTools unconditionally attempts to execute the
>application called './SecMain' in the build output directory.
>
>This behavior applies to the Nt32Pkg which is being
>replaced with features in the EmulatorPkg.
>
>Signed-off-by: Bob Feng <bob.c.feng at intel.com>
>Cc: Liming Gao <liming.gao at intel.com>
>Cc: Michael D Kinney <michael.d.kinney at intel.com>
>---
> BaseTools/Source/Python/build/build.py | 4 ----
> 1 file changed, 4 deletions(-)
>
>diff --git a/BaseTools/Source/Python/build/build.py
>b/BaseTools/Source/Python/build/build.py
>index 7271570d29..04f266abf5 100644
>--- a/BaseTools/Source/Python/build/build.py
>+++ b/BaseTools/Source/Python/build/build.py
>@@ -1225,14 +1225,10 @@ class Build():
>
>         makefile =
>GenMake.BuildFile(AutoGenObject)._FILE_NAME_[GenMake.gMakeType]
>
>         # run
>         if Target == 'run':
>-            RunDir = os.path.normpath(os.path.join(AutoGenObject.BuildDir,
>GlobalData.gGlobalDefines['ARCH']))
>-            Command = '.\SecMain'
>-            os.chdir(RunDir)
>-            LaunchCommand(Command, RunDir)
>             return True
>
>         # build modules
>         if BuildModule:
>             BuildCommand = BuildCommand + [Target]
>--
>2.20.1.windows.1


-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.

View/Reply Online (#40413): https://edk2.groups.io/g/devel/message/40413
Mute This Topic: https://groups.io/mt/31574316/1813853
Group Owner: devel+owner at ed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ub  [edk2-devel-archive at redhat.com]
-=-=-=-=-=-=-=-=-=-=-=-





More information about the edk2-devel-archive mailing list